"A new market featuring fresh fruit and vegetables, flowers, honey, seasonal grab-and-go dishes, and more. The 1,060 square-foot space includes both a market and deli, with a deli menu featuring seasonal dishes, soups, and sides that can be ordered by the pound, including German potato salad, curried chicken salad, and corn chowder, as well as 10 sandwiches made with ingredients from West Town Bakery and ButterCrumb Bakery. The market highlights local and regional vendors and offers drip coffee made with beans from Passion House Coffee Roasters." - Naomi Waxman
